Drake & Gucci ManeÔÇÖs First-Week Sales Put Rap Atop Competition

OVO Sound leader Drake’s Views and Gucci Mane‘s Everybody Looking albums have both put on for hip-hop with impressive placements atop the music charts this week.

According to reports, Drizzy and Gucci’s solo efforts topped the retail competition.

His Views (YMCMB/Republic) is #1 on the HITS Sales Plus Streaming Chart once again. With 83k, he takes the top spot for a 12th non-consecutive week. To recap, this is his third consecutive week at #1 since BMGÔÇÖs blink-182 momentarily dethroned him at the start of July. Last week, Views officially became the first album to score 1m in SEA (Streaming Equivalent Albums) thanks to 1.5b+ streams. As for this week, though, Gucci Mane scored the highest debut, landing at #2 on the SPS chart with 70k for Everybody Looking, his first musical release since he himself was released from prison. (HITS Daily Double)

Drake’s Views sold nearly 90,000 copies in its 11th week of availability.

DrakeÔÇÖs Views remains steady at No. 1 on the Billboard 200 albums chart for an 11th nonconsecutive week, as the set earned another 89,000 equivalent album units (down 3 percent) in the week ending July 21, according to Nielsen Music. Views has now earned the most weeks at No. 1 for an album since Taylor SwiftÔÇÖs 1989 spent its 11th and final week atop the list on the chart dated Feb. 21, 2015. The last album to lead for more than 11 weeks was the Frozen soundtrack (13 weeks, 2014). (Billboard)

A few weeks ago, Views fell from grace after battling it out with rock group Blink-182.

After nine weeks at No. 1 on the Billboard 200 albums chart, DrakeÔÇÖs Views is dethroned from the top slot by Blink-182ÔÇÖs new set, California. The latter debuts at No. 1 with 186,000 equivalent album units earned in the week ending July 7, according to Nielsen Music. (Billboard)
